What issues should be considered when resolving data requests in a distributed environment?

When resolving data requests in a distributed environment, it's important to consider data consistency, latency, network reliability, and load balancing. Ensuring that all nodes have consistent and up-to-date data, managing latency between different nodes, maintaining network reliability for data transmission, and distributing requests evenly to avoid overloading any specific node are key issues to address.
